Educate, Train, Test and Report Analytics
Using VR to educate and train is more immersive than conventional video or classroom training. The user trades a two-dimensional screen for a realistic 360 degree environment. Here, a user can interact directly with virtual training assets in realistic training situations - all from the safety of an office chair. The training can also include testing during or after the VR experience and the report analytics can be viewed by the trainer.

Types of Virtual Reality Education/Training
Informative - Observational
Use virtual reality as an interactive explainer video or virtual tour. Trainers can use virtual reality to drop recruits/new hires into a particular environment and ask those potential employees to make observations, ask questions or even perform simple tasks.
Educational - Preoperative Training
Use virtual reality as an entry event:
Many new processes are hard to visualize and can seem disconnected for employees. It can be challenging for employees to connect to topics they can’t imagine. Entry events in project-based learning motivate and excite employees. Trainers can use virtual reality to drop employees into particular environments and ask those employees to make observations and perform tasks.
Use virtual reality for continued learning
Continued learning helps keep veteran employees up to date on new techniques and safety hazards difficult to duplicate outside of virtual reality. As we look at ways we can help associates with this new technology, we can turn our attention to culminating events and authentic evidence.

Example VR Production – Segment Development Outline
Example VR Project Topic/Scenario:
Objective Statement:
Train on Correct Usage of a Tap.
Introduction: (Introduce the topic to the audience and tell them what they are about to hear)
Introduce user location, tools used or any information important for the user to procede safely.
Opening Statement:
The purpose of this video is to explain when the usage of a tap is required and the correct procedure for using a tap safely and efficiently.
Body: (Break the content into logical pieces or steps depending on your topic)
  1. While shooting a bolt you are met with resistance do to an incorrect angle of the impact (Usually there is a grinding noise).
  2. Put impact in reverse and remove bolt. Discard bolt.
  3. Insert tap into impact. With impact in forward slowly insert tap into bolt hole and clean up threads. Put impact into reverse and back tap out. Remove tap from impact.
  4. Insert new bolt in impact and shoot slowly into bolt hole.
  5. Confirm torque of bolt. If torque is n/g proceed with write up procedure or call for assistance.
Conclusion: (Tell them what you told them, then close)
Fixing a cross threaded bolt takes on a matter of seconds, but you must follow the correct procedure stated above.

VR Development Estimation
Depending on the complexity of the app the development time can vary from 1 month up to a year and beyond. Cost is based on the complexity and length of the content, how the content is presented and the detail of the presentation. This list will give you a brief overview about the development time and cost of VR/AR products starting with the simplest and up to the most complicated ones.
Small Project (Less than $15,000 - 3 days to 6 weeks)
  • One simple 3D modeled environment (5 or less assets) or 360 Image/Video Panorama slideshow (3 or less locations)
  • A single training material/section
  • Virtual trainer with narration
Medium Project ($15,000-$50,000 - 6 weeks to 6 months)
  • 3D modeled environment (6-15 assets) or 360 Image/Video Panorama tour (4-10 locations)
  • Multiple training materials/sections
  • Virtual trainer with narration
  • Animated 3D modeled assets (rotating parts, exploded views, etc)
  • User testing and report analytics
Large Project ($50,000 plus - 6 months to year plus)
  • 3D modeled environment (15-50 assets) or 360 Image/Video Panorama tour (10-25 locations)
  • Multiple training materials/sections
  • Virtual trainer with narration
  • Animated 3D modeled assets (rotating parts, exploded views, etc)
  • Animated 3D modeled assets (ability to drive or operate models, walking human models, etc)
  • User testing and report analytics
* This pricing schedule is provided to potential customers as an estimated cost of an interactive virtual reality application project and is based on an exchangeable set of requirements. Therefore a detailed cost analysis with Digital Buckeye will be required to move forward on any project.
